Web21. sep 2024. · What are the disadvantages of manufactured boards? Followings are the disadvantages of MDF: MDF is comparatively weaker than wood. MDF can crack or split under extreme stress. MDF absorbs water quicker than wood. MDF doesn’t take nails and screws easily. Web21. jul 2024. · What are disadvantages of manufactured boards? List 2 disadvantages of manufactured woods: Sharp tools are needed when cutting manufactured woods and tools easily blunt. Thin sheets won’t stay flat and will bow unless supported. You cannot cut in traditional woodwork joints. What is IKEA wood made of?
